Step-by-step explanation:
Given that a city's mean minimum daily temperature in February is 22 degrees Upper F, with std deviation 5 degrees.
Let X be the minimum temperature in February
Then X is N(22,5)
To calculate percentage of days in February has minimum temperatures below freezing (32 degrees Upper F )
Probability that X <32 degrees
=[tex]P(Z<\frac{32-22}{5}) =P(Z<2)\\ = 0.9772[/tex]
Convert this into percent by multiplying by 100
97.72% of days in February has minimum temperatures below freezing (32 degrees Upper F )
